About Nutrition for Healing

Many patients ask me if diet really impacts joint pain, and the answer is always yes. If your gut health is poor, your body struggles to absorb the nutrients needed to repair tissues, which often leads to slower recovery times. I look at your current diet to help you identify the food combinations, timing, and portions that actually fuel your healing, rather than triggering inflammation.
